With prices for energy rising than ever before, it's more crucial than ever to pick an energy-efficient fridge freezer. A fridge freezer that has an energy efficiency rating of high will reduce your electricity costs by a significant amount. In the UK refrigerators and freezer are typically responsible for about 13% of household energy usage. If you want to reduce the cost of electricity it's worth investing in an energy efficient model.

Fridge Repairs

Fridges need to be kept in optimum working condition to ensure that they keep the food they contain at safe temperatures. Contact a refrigeration expert immediately if you notice that your fridge is not cooling as it should, to avoid further damage.

A fridge that isn't cold enough is likely due to a fault with the thermostat or air vents. Verify that the thermostat's dial is not turned down and that ice cream containers or other food items aren't blocking the vents. Also, make sure that the ice maker and the water supply tube aren't leaky and that the inlet valve for the water isn't defective.

If your refrigerator is making a strange noise, then this could be a sign that the compressor fan motor or evaporator fan is overheating and is wearing out. This is a typical problem for refrigerators which can be solved by replacing the noisy motor.

It is also important to check regularly for leaks under your refrigerator. This is typically the case in refrigerators that have ice makers or water dispensers that require a small amount of water to function. Even refrigerators without these features can experience water problems when they are tilted incorrectly. This can lead to black mould and the formation of condensation.
